Goal Setting and Learning Conferences

LNPS continuously strives to create the best possible conditions for learning, and an important element is our approach to student goal setting. Throughout the year students and staff engage in learning experiences where time is taken to discover strengths and the areas for growth that they would like to focus on. 

 

This term students will reflect on their existing goals, refine goals as needed, celebrate achievements and plan for further growth. 

 

Goal Setting and Learning Conferences will be happening over Week 5 and 6 (22nd August to 2nd September)

 

At this stage, DfE has advised that we will be able to hold face to face meetings. This is really exciting as the last time this occurred was in 2019. Details of the protocols for meetings will be communicated in the near future.

Community Night

We are beginning to consolidate plans for our annual LNPS Community Night which is scheduled for Wednesday 21st September from 5pm to 6:30pm. 

 

This year the concept will be around an exhibition of learning and building connections with our community. Our parent community has not been within school grounds and buildings since 2019 and this has been challenging for all. 

 

The purpose of community night is to informally bring families together and provide the opportunity to walk through indoor learning spaces and for our students to share their learning. 

 

In consultation with our Governing Council chairperson and in response to the community survey form 2021, the structure of the event will include:

  • Exhibitions of learning (students showing their parents their learning, visual displays). This could also be pre-recorded lessons (learning in action); small groups; google presentations etc. 
  • Early Years Redevelopment official opening
  • Building Connections - informal gathering with food and coffee trucks in the quadrangle
